基于B样条的螺旋桨面元法设计

Propeller Design by Surface Panel Method Based on B-Spline

  • 摘要: 为了改善螺旋桨的空泡性能,提出一种基于面元法的螺旋桨设计方法,桨叶几何形状用较少的B样条控制角点来表示。给定桨叶剖面环量分布,并认为桨叶剖面弦向环量分布与压力差分布形式相同。将面元法计算得到的压力差分布转换为环量分布,以计算的环量分布与给定的环量分布之差的平方和作为目标函数,通过最小化目标函数可以得到桨叶几何形状。
